This award is given to a safety instructor, or organization, who has taught a significant number of courses or students for the North Dakota Safety Council, as an employee, volunteer, contracted instructor, or sub-agent, using a National Safety Council course or Operation Lifesaver materials. This person, or organization, has shown true dedication to improving safety in North Dakot, as well as received high marks for their training style.CRITERIAA. Organizations or Individuals must have taught 10 NSC or OL courses, or made 10 presentations in 2024- OR -B. Organizations or Individuals must have taught an NSC course or made an OL presentation to 150 students in 2024. This information can be obtained from the North Dakota Safety Council, if needed.C. Submit copies of 5 evaluations. Once the award is submitted, the NDSC will review the applications or evaluations to determine the impact the instructor has had on their students. This section is not required for OL presenters.
